- The distance between Staunton, Va, Usa and Tønder, Denmark is approximately 6,510 km or 4,045 mi.
- To reach Staunton, Va in this distance one would set out from Tønder bearing 292.9°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Staunton, Va bearing 222.3° or SW .
- Staunton, Va has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Tønder has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Both are in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 3 °C (5.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 6.3 °C (11.3°F) more in Staunton, Va.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 141.6 mm (5.6 in) more which is equivalent to 141.6 l/m² (3.48 US gal/ft²) or 1,416,000 l/ha (151,380 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 16.7° higher in Staunton, Va than in Tønder.
